Web23 feb. 2024 · Small cracks don’t usually cause structural damage. Contractors repair them with either epoxy or polyurethane foam. However, larger cracks, sized at about one-eighth of an inch wide and more, can damage the structure and should be repaired immediately. Whether it’s due to settling foundations, moisture damage or regular wear-and-tear, wall cracks can be easily fixed with the right materials and … greek pantheon family treeWebNo outside wall repair needed. Level 1 = Fine cracks up to 1mm wide and cracks rarely visible in external brickwork. Level 2 = Crack width up to 5mm, generally easily filled. Outside wall repair might involve some external repointing. Level 3 = Cracks 5mm – 15mm wide that might need some opening up and can be patched by a mason. greek pantheon namesWebIn the case of homes with basements, expansive clay soils that have been around saturated with water can cause hydrostatic pressure on walls. This newly imposed pressure can cause wall bowing and concrete cracking. In extraordinary cases, catastrophic failure can happen from these wall stresses.
